This isn’t the best GLC 350e deal that you will see on here, but also not the worst. Overall, I feel good about it and look forward to enjoying free express lanes and reduced bridge toll in NorCal. An additional $100-$150/monthly savings for me not factored in above.
The savings of $100-$150 for myself is due to my own personal work commute. I drive over the bay bridge 5 days a week and occasionally use express lanes. With the glc350e, the toll will be $3.50 instead of $7 a day so that’s $70 per month saved and i spend on average $80 in express lanes each month, which will now be free to me. The gas savings for me are minimal because of the distance of my commute.
